Trang web

Văn phòng Softmaker chi phí thấp Bao gồm văn bản thông thường, Office BASIC

Yakuza 6 NG+ on Legend Difficulty (Part 1)

Yakuza 6 NG+ on Legend Difficulty (Part 1)
Anonim

SoftMaker Office 2010 ($ 80, 30 ngày dùng thử miễn phí) cho Windows đi kèm với các phiên bản tương tự của TextMaker, PlanMaker và Presentations đi kèm với Ashampoo Office 2010 $ 60; chúng được đề cập trong bài đánh giá của chúng tôi về sản phẩm Ashampoo. Những gì SoftMaker Office 2010 có Ashampoo không phải là BasicMaker, một ngôn ngữ kịch bản có thể thêm chức năng cho các ứng dụng của bạn. Bài viết này tập trung vào mô-đun đó.

Chương trình BASIC đơn giản này, được tạo bằng thành phần BasicMaker của SoftMaker Office 2010, chèn một số văn bản.

Ngôn ngữ cốt lõi trong BasicMaker dựa trên Visual Basic cho Ứng dụng của Microsoft hoặc VBA. Đó là một biến thể khá đơn giản về BASIC, một ngôn ngữ đã tồn tại hàng thập kỷ và được biết đến với cú pháp đơn giản, đôi khi dài dòng, ít nhất là so với C ++ hoặc PERL. Các lập trình viên Hardcore có khuynh hướng khinh thường nó, nhưng đối với các nhiệm vụ đơn giản hoặc để sử dụng bởi các lập trình viên bán thời gian hoặc bình thường, nó thực hiện công việc.

BasicMaker không thể tạo ra các ứng dụng độc lập, nhưng nó có thể tạo ra các kịch bản khá phức tạp, hoạt động trên các ứng dụng được bao gồm trong bộ ứng dụng văn phòng.. Các tác vụ điển hình mà bạn có thể muốn viết có thể bao gồm chèn văn bản được tạo, tìm kiếm "thông minh" và thay thế có thể thực hiện kiểm tra phức tạp dựa trên văn bản xung quanh, tạo dữ liệu cho bảng tính và hơn thế nữa. Bạn cũng có thể tạo các hộp thoại tùy chỉnh, cho phép một kịch bản truy vấn người dùng với dữ liệu khá phức tạp, sau đó nó có thể sử dụng để tự điều khiển - điều này có thể hữu ích khi tạo các tài liệu phức tạp, có cấu trúc, tự động. một mức độ khá quen thuộc với khái niệm lập trình chung và mã hóa ứng dụng nói riêng. Có thực sự không có hướng dẫn thực sự hoặc nắm tay, chỉ là một số hướng dẫn cơ bản về cách tham chiếu các đối tượng và cấu trúc của ngôn ngữ. Ví dụ, phần điều khiển luồng thảo luận cú pháp của các vòng lặp while, for và do, nhưng giả sử bạn hiểu vòng lặp là gì, tại sao bạn cần một vòng lặp, khi sử dụng vòng lặp For và khi sử dụng vòng lặp while, và vân vân. Tương tự như vậy, trong khi các thuộc tính đối tượng được ghi lại, không có hướng dẫn "Cách làm" cấp cao; Tôi đã phải đi sâu vào một số phân cấp đối tượng trước khi tôi tìm ra cách chèn văn bản tại vị trí con trỏ hiện tại. (Bạn sử dụng đối tượng Selection.)

Trình soạn thảo rất cơ bản - không có ý định chơi chữ. Các tính năng như hoàn thành cửa sổ bật lên (nơi tất cả các trường hoặc phương thức của đối tượng được hiển thị khi bạn nhập tên của nó) vắng mặt, cũng như làm nổi bật cú pháp, thụt lề tự động và các phần tử khác chuẩn trong nhiều trình chỉnh sửa (chẳng hạn như phần mềm miễn phí Eclipse). Trình gỡ lỗi cũng tương tự như chức năng nhưng không có gì đặc biệt.

SoftMaker Office 2010 có đáng giá chênh lệch giá so với Ashampoo Office 2010 không? Nếu bạn cần khả năng lập trình / kịch bản - và nếu bạn không biết mình có làm hay không, tỷ lệ cược là, bạn không - thì, vâng, nó đáng giá 20 đô la.